Self-emptying stations
Self-emptying stations are an important feature that allows robot vacuums and mops use hands-free methods for floor cleaning. They work by automatically transferring the debris that is collected into a dustbin or another base station following each cleaning session. This means that there is no necessity of manual emptying and helps keep track of cleaning schedules. It also reduces battery usage, and reduces clutter by keeping trash away from the main trash bin. For those suffering from allergies this feature is particularly useful as it keeps allergens in the bin instead of release them into the air.
Self-emptying stations is a docking station with a large dustbin that is built into the tower. When the robot vacuum or mop returns to the dock, it automatically dumps the contents of its bin into this large one. The bins can hold up to 2.5-3 3 litres, and require cleaning only every 30-60 days1.
This feature makes the robotic cleaner even more convenient for busy individuals who want to keep their house clean without putting in the time. The base station is typically easy to open, with either a latch or a button that opens it. After the robotic device dumps its contents into the station, you are able to simply close the base and remove the empty bag.
Self-emptying docks can be noisy, as they use strong vacuum suction to transport debris into the base station. This can create a jet engine sound that lasts for just a few seconds. They are quieter than regular vacuum cleaners and less noisy than hand dryers found in public bathrooms.

Object Identification
Object recognition is an essential characteristic of any automatic mop or vacuum cleaner. It lets the robot recognize movable objects, such as toys, shoes or charging cables and navigate around them. This prevents damage to the objects and the robot while making sure that the floor is kept thoroughly. The method used to identify objects differs between models, but ECOVACS AIVI 3D Navigation model employs multiple sensors to ensure that the robot is free of obstructions. These include infrared sensors and laser sensors that make use of technology developed for self-driving vehicles and aerospace to create maps of space. It also has a sonic sensor which emits a sound to detect the moment it has crossed an obstacle, and a non-contact liquid tank sensor that makes use of a small float in order to keep the tank filled and alert you when it is empty.
